About the role
Dealer Financial Services processes indirect automobile loans that are assigned to Truist Bank by authorized dealerships. The dealer prepares and sends a complete loan package to Truist Bank for review and funding. All documents are reviewed for regulatory requirements, completeness, accuracy, and within credit parameters
This role supports indirect auto retail lending by conducting structured process reviews for all functions across Dealer Financial Services to confirm operational alignment with approved procedures and accurate system updates that includes funding responsibilities includes all loan documents reviewed for regulatory requirements, completeness, accuracy, and within credit parameters. This position requires strong domain expertise in US auto lending and the ability to operate effectively in a client-facing, delivery-oriented environment.
Review of loan package for funding requirements in accordance with company policies and procedures
Ensuring the accuracy and completeness of all required documents
Requesting an additional / missing document from the dealer
Review the fees to comply with Reg Z.
Calculation of proof of income.
Review of Loan to value, APR, address mismatches.
Organizing and verifying the different aspects of the loan funding process
Restructuring the deal terms and re-decisioning from original underwriter approval
